ClearlyRated

Location Icon EnerNOC

One Marina Park Drive, Suite 400

Boston, MA 02210

Phone Icon 6172249900

Fax Icon 6172249910

About EnerNOC

EnerNOC is in the IT Services industry with company headquarters in Boston, MA and has 12 EnerNOC locations.

Trusted by leading B2B service providers

Refine client and talent experiences to create growth opportunities for your staffing firm. 

Sign up for a 30-minute demo to see how ClearlyRated can empower your organization.

EnerNOC Awards History

loading indicator